| General explanation attachment | This is an educational/recreational organization. We has acquired ownership in various aircraft equipment which allows its members to engage in glider flying. We provides towplanes, and gliders to its pilots and additionally provides flight training to its members to become glider pilots. Club towplanes also are used to support members of the WA State Soaring Community for a number of glider encampments and contest held during 2022. Some glider pilots own their own aircraft and utilize club towplanes to get pulled aloft. Club membership is open to the general public. Dues are paid by members to offset the costs of running the club and flight fees are paid to use gliders and towing equipment. Flight Instruction is provided to train non-pilot members who join to learn to fly glilders. |

| Other program services Part III line 31 | In 2022 the club conducted 531 Flight Operations using club gliders of which 331 were instructional flights. Additionally, club towplanes made 628 aero tows to club members and members of the Washington State soaring community. Of the 331 Instructional Flights - Club flight instructors soloed four glider students and four other students obtained their Private Pilot Glider Licenses. |
